I don't know about treehouse but certainly here in Cambridgeshire the funding allocated generally ranged between £30 - 35K pa for an ABA programme. A lot of this funding is now being withdrawn but that has been the situation over the last few years.

We are off to tribunal for an ABA package split between home and mainstream nursery - son is 3 asking for 40 hours per week - 50 weeks per year. Have costed it out and just seems much higher than what I have seen people recover. I have heard place at Treehouse is about £56k (is this right). Does anyone know what a place for a 3 year old would be at an ABA school or advise what they have obtained either for ABA or specialist school for 3 year old. He is making brilliant progress and we will argue he will be able to go into mainstream in future. I have no idea how much places cost and it would be nice to say X school would cost a similar amount so it doesn't look quite so shocking next to the LA proposal (about £4k!)
